Withdrawal bleeding is a manifestation of bleeding caused by the rapid proliferation of the uterine wall after taking hormone drugs, and the decrease of female hormones after stopping the drug leads to the loss of hormone support in the uterine wall. Withdrawal bleeding usually occurs within 1 week after stopping the medication and lasts about 4-7 days, but some patients may experience withdrawal bleeding for a longer period of time. If the patient has been amenorrhea for a long time, the amount of withdrawal bleeding will be greater. Generally, patients with less bleeding do not need special treatment, but patients with heavy bleeding must see a doctor to find the cause and treat it with medication.
